We are currently recruiting a driven Barista to help us create beautifully crafted drinks for a major High Street brand on a part time basis, contracted to 4 hours per week. As a Barista, you will use your skills to deliver first-class service and perfectly crafted coffees to our customers. You will have every opportunity to progress within a company that invests in its people, celebrates individuality, and rewards and recognises employees who go beyond the plate.
Here’s what you need to know before applying:
- Preparing perfectly blended drinks and serving high-quality food that delights our customers
- Keeping the bar area clean
- Receiving and processing payments (cash and credit cards)
- Being an enthusiastic team player and excellent communicator
- Maintaining stock of clean mugs and plates
- Learning about brewing methods, beverage blends, food preparation and presentation techniques
- Checking if brewing equipment operates properly and reporting any maintenance needs
- Representing Asda and maintaining a positive brand image
- Complying with Food Handling & Hygiene standards
- Complying with Health & Safety regulations
Our ideal Barista will:
- Be a brilliant communicator and easily build relationships
- Have previous experience in customer service
- Strive for excellence in an eager and motivated manner
- Take initiative and make decisions that are right for our customers
- Have hands-on experience with brewing equipment
- Possess the ability to work under pressure
- Demonstrate exceptional timekeeping and reliability
